chardn. [Cf. F. carde esculent thistle.].
  •  The tender leaves or leafstalks of the artichoke, white beet, etc., blanched for table use.  [1913 Webster]
  •  A variety of the white beet, which produces large, succulent leaves and leafstalks.  [1913 Webster]

OXFORD DICTIONARY

chard, n. a kind of beet, Beta vulgaris, with edible broad white leaf-stalks and green blades. Also called seakale beet.

Etymology
F carde, and chardon thistle: cf. CARDOON
